LYNNWOOD, Wash. — On March 3, officers responded to a report of a burglary at the Super 8 motel on Highway 99.
A motel employee told police she came downstairs to open the front office and found a set of tools on the ground and an iPad case – without the iPad.
Surveillance video captured a suspect entering the office through a window and climbing over the counter.
He broke the lock on the cash register, going through it, taking hundreds of dollars.
The suspect left, then returned wearing a headlamp.
He is finally seen leaving the office and walking back toward Highway 99.
